ユニスワップ(UNI)における一般的なトラブルとその回避策
分散型取引所(DEX)であるユニスワップ(Uniswap)は、その革新的な自動マーケットメーカー(AMM)モデルにより、DeFi(分散型金融)の世界で重要な役割を果たしています。しかし、その利便性と透明性の裏側には、ユーザーが遭遇する可能性のある様々なトラブルが存在します。本稿では、ユニスワップを利用する上で頻発する問題点と、それらを回避するための具体的な対策について詳細に解説します。
1. スリッページ(価格変動リスク)
ユニスワップのAMMモデルは、流動性プールのバランスに基づいて価格を決定します。取引量が多い場合や流動性が低いペアの場合、取引実行時に予想した価格と実際の価格に大きな乖離が生じることがあります。これがスリッページと呼ばれる現象です。スリッページは、特に大きな取引を行う際に顕著になり、意図しない損失を招く可能性があります。
回避策
- スリッページ許容度を設定する: ユニスワップの取引インターフェースでは、スリッページ許容度を設定できます。許容度を高く設定すると、取引が成功する可能性は高まりますが、価格変動リスクも高まります。許容度を低く設定すると、取引が失敗する可能性が高まりますが、価格変動リスクを抑えることができます。
- 流動性の高いペアを選択する: 流動性が高いペアは、スリッページの影響を受けにくい傾向があります。主要な暗号資産ペア(ETH/USDCなど)は、一般的に流動性が高いため、スリッページのリスクを軽減できます。
- 取引量を分割する: 大きな取引を行う場合は、一度に全額を取引するのではなく、複数の小さな取引に分割することで、スリッページの影響を分散できます。
- 価格変動を監視する: 取引実行前に、対象資産の価格変動を注意深く監視し、急激な価格変動が予想される場合は、取引を一時的に保留することを検討してください。
2. インパーマネントロス(一時的損失)
ユニスワップの流動性プロバイダー(LP)は、トークンペアを流動性プールに預けることで取引手数料を得ることができます。しかし、LPは、預けたトークンの価格変動によってインパーマネントロスを被る可能性があります。インパーマネントロスは、LPがトークンをプールから引き出す際に、単にトークンを保有していた場合と比較して、価値が減少する現象です。価格変動が大きいほど、インパーマネントロスも大きくなります。
回避策
- 価格変動の少ないペアを選択する: 価格変動の少ないペアは、インパーマネントロスのリスクを軽減できます。ステーブルコインペア(USDC/DAIなど)は、一般的に価格変動が少ないため、インパーマネントロスのリスクを抑えることができます。
- 長期的な視点で流動性を提供する: 短期的な価格変動に惑わされず、長期的な視点で流動性を提供することで、インパーマネントロスを相殺できる可能性があります。
- インパーマネントロスを考慮した戦略を立てる: インパーマネントロスを考慮した上で、流動性提供の戦略を立てることが重要です。例えば、インパーマネントロスを補填できるような他のDeFiプロトコルと組み合わせるなどの方法があります。
- リスク分散: 複数の流動性プールに分散して流動性を提供することで、インパーマネントロス全体のリスクを軽減できます。
3. フロントランニング(先行取引)
ユニスワップのようなDEXでは、トランザクションがブロックチェーンに記録される前に、公開されます。この情報を悪用して、他のユーザーのトランザクションよりも先に自分のトランザクションを実行し、利益を得る行為をフロントランニングと呼びます。フロントランニングは、特に大きな取引を行う際に発生しやすく、ユーザーに不利益をもたらす可能性があります。
回避策
- 取引のプライバシーを保護する: トランザクションを送信する前に、取引内容を公開しないように注意してください。
- 取引手数料を高く設定する: 取引手数料を高く設定することで、自分のトランザクションが優先的に処理される可能性を高めることができます。
- プライベートトランザクションを利用する: 一部のウォレットやDEXでは、プライベートトランザクションを利用できます。プライベートトランザクションは、トランザクション内容を隠蔽するため、フロントランニングのリスクを軽減できます。
- 取引タイミングを分散する: 大きな取引を行う場合は、一度に全額を取引するのではなく、複数の小さな取引に分割し、取引タイミングを分散することで、フロントランニングのリスクを軽減できます。
4. スマートコントラクトのリスク
ユニスワップは、スマートコントラクトと呼ばれるプログラムによって制御されています。スマートコントラクトには、バグや脆弱性が存在する可能性があり、これらの脆弱性を悪用されると、資金が盗まれたり、取引が妨害されたりする可能性があります。スマートコントラクトのリスクは、DeFi全体に共通するリスクであり、常に注意が必要です。
回避策
- 監査済みのスマートコントラクトを利用する: ユニスワップのスマートコントラクトは、複数のセキュリティ監査機関によって監査されています。監査済みのスマートコントラクトは、バグや脆弱性が発見され、修正されている可能性が高いため、安全性が高いと言えます。
- 最新の情報を収集する: ユニスワップのスマートコントラクトに関する最新の情報を収集し、脆弱性が発見された場合は、速やかに対応してください。
- 少額から取引を開始する: ユニスワップを初めて利用する場合は、少額から取引を開始し、徐々に取引量を増やすことをお勧めします。
- 信頼できるウォレットを利用する: 信頼できるウォレットを利用し、秘密鍵を安全に管理してください。
5. フィッシング詐欺とマルウェア
ユニスワップのユーザーを標的としたフィッシング詐欺やマルウェア攻撃が多発しています。フィッシング詐欺は、偽のウェブサイトやメールを通じて、ユーザーの秘密鍵やウォレット情報を盗み出す手口です。マルウェアは、ユーザーのデバイスに侵入し、ウォレット情報を盗み出したり、取引を妨害したりする可能性があります。
回避策
- 公式ウェブサイトを利用する: ユニスワップの公式ウェブサイト(https://app.uniswap.org/)のみを利用し、不審なウェブサイトにはアクセスしないでください。
- メールやメッセージに注意する: ユニスワップを装ったメールやメッセージには注意し、不審なリンクをクリックしたり、個人情報を入力したりしないでください。
- セキュリティソフトを導入する: セキュリティソフトを導入し、常に最新の状態に保ってください。
- 二段階認証を設定する: ウォレットや取引所に二段階認証を設定し、セキュリティを強化してください。
6. ガス代の高騰
イーサリアムネットワークの混雑状況によっては、ユニスワップでの取引に必要なガス代が高騰することがあります。ガス代が高騰すると、取引コストが増加し、利益が減少する可能性があります。ガス代は、ネットワークの混雑状況や取引の複雑さによって変動します。
回避策
- ガス代の状況を監視する: ガス代の状況を監視し、ガス代が低い時間帯に取引を行うことを検討してください。
- ガス代の推定値を調整する: ユニスワップの取引インターフェースでは、ガス代の推定値を調整できます。ガス代を低く設定すると、取引が遅延したり、失敗したりする可能性があります。
- レイヤー2ソリューションを利用する: イーサリアムのレイヤー2ソリューション(Polygonなど)を利用することで、ガス代を大幅に削減できます。
上記以外にも、ユニスワップを利用する上で様々なトラブルが発生する可能性があります。常に最新の情報を収集し、リスク管理を徹底することが重要です。
まとめ
ユニスワップは、革新的なDeFiプラットフォームですが、利用にあたっては様々なリスクが存在します。スリッページ、インパーマネントロス、フロントランニング、スマートコントラクトのリスク、フィッシング詐欺、ガス代の高騰など、それぞれのトラブルに対する理解と適切な回避策を講じることで、安全かつ効率的にユニスワップを利用することができます。DeFiの世界は常に進化しており、新たなリスクも出現する可能性があります。常に学習を続け、リスク管理を徹底することが、DeFi投資を成功させるための鍵となります。